Ability to exclude specific domains or topics#33

It’d be nice to have a negative / exclusion filter. Say I’m interested in psychology, but I don’t want to see anything from psychologytoday.com or anything that includes certain keywords.

In the UX, it could be like when I click on dislike, it gives me options like exclude domain, exclude certain keywords, etc.
